“Every Time I Think of You” – The Babys

“Every Time I Think of You,” a single by the British rock band The Babys, exemplifies the heartfelt emotion and melodic sensibilities that characterized much of the late 1970s rock ballads. Released in 1979 as part of their album Head First, the song became one of the band’s most successful hits, reaching the Top 20 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art. This essay delves into the musical composition, lyrical depth, and lasting impact of “Every Time I Think of You.”

The musical arrangement of “Every Time I Think of You” is a blend of rock and pop elements, creating a sound that is both powerful and tender. The song opens with a gentle piano melody, setting a reflective and introspective tone. As the song progresses, the arrangement builds with the addition of electric guitars, bass, and drums, providing a dynamic contrast that underscores the song’s emotional intensity. The orchestration, including string sections, adds a layer of richness and sophistication, enhancing the song’s appeal.

Lead singer John Waite’s vocal performance is one of the standout features of the song. Waite’s voice conveys a deep sense of longing and vulnerability, perfectly capturing the essence of the lyrics. His ability to convey emotion through his vocal delivery is a key factor in the song’s resonance with listeners. The harmonies provided by the other band members add depth and texture to the vocal arrangement, creating a lush and immersive listening experience.

Lyrically, “Every Time I Think of You” explores themes of love, longing, and the pain of separation. The lyrics express a poignant reflection on a past relationship, with lines like “Every time I think of you, it always turns out good” highlighting the bittersweet nature of memories. The song captures the complexity of emotions associated with love, acknowledging both the joy and the heartache. This lyrical depth allows listeners to connect with the song on a personal level, as it evokes universal feelings of love and loss.

The chorus of “Every Time I Think of You” is particularly impactful, with its soaring melody and heartfelt delivery. The repetition of the title phrase reinforces the song’s central theme and makes it instantly memorable. This chorus serves as the emotional climax of the song, encapsulating the intensity of the singer’s feelings and leaving a lasting impression on the listener.

The Babys’ use of dynamic shifts in the song’s arrangement further enhances its emotional impact. The transitions between the softer verses and the more powerful chorus create a sense of ebb and flow, mirroring the fluctuating emotions experienced in a romantic relationship. These dynamic contrasts keep the listener engaged and add to the song’s dramatic effect.

The legacy of “Every Time I Think of You” lies in its enduring appeal and its ability to evoke deep emotions. The song remains a favorite among fans of 1970s rock ballads and continues to be featured on classic rock radio stations and playlists. Its timeless quality allows it to resonate with new generations of listeners, who find solace and connection in its heartfelt message.
